电脑技术学习

协议分析和分析器

dn001

协议分析和分析器(Protocol Analysis and Protocol Analyzer)

网络协议分析是指通过程序分析网络数据包的协议头和尾,从而了解信息和相关的数据包在产生和传输过程中的行为。包含该程序的软件和设备就是协议分析器。

  在典型的网络结构中,网络协议和通信采用的是分层式设计方案。在当前最流行的OSI网络结构参考模型中,同层协议之间能相互进行通信。协议分析器的主要功能之一就是分析各层协议头和尾,假如它通过多层协议头尾和其相关信息来识别网络通信过程中可能出现的问题时,该协议分析方法称之为专家分析。众多协议分析器商家都推出相应产品,诸如 Network General 公司的嗅探器(Sniffer),它专门用于网络故障诊断和修复。 另外还有一些协议分析器能将多层协议和数据包从低级数据包编译升级为高级数据包,以便于实时观察以及了解网络的使用和流量分析。当网络流量观察为用戶的主要目标时,会采纳此种协议分析器。佳文公司推出的数据包分析器正是这样一种工具。

  协议分析器既能用于合法网络治理也能用于窃取网络信息。网络运作和维护都可以采用协议分析器:如监视网络流量、分析数据包、监视网络资源利用、执行网络安全操作规则,鉴定分析网络数据以及诊断并修复网络问题,等等。当前市面上存在多种协议分析器,基本上分两类:手提式和分布式。

  手提式协议分析器是一种单机设备或者说 PC 机软件。它能够捕捉数据、实时控制和重操作数据分析。手提式协议分析器的零售价一般在数百到数万美元左右,这主要取决于各个供给商以及网络监视和数据分析的实现效果(以太网、千兆位以太网、光纤广域网链路等等)。手提式协议分析器一般应用于小型公司或者大型公司的现场工程师等。佳文公司推出的数据包分析器是一种手提式协议分析器。

  分布式协议分析器主要由两部分组成:一个是各网络点上的监视探测器,另一个是网络操作中心 (NOC)的控制台。大型企业一般采用该装置实现中心监控网络运行。分布式协议分析器的零售价一般在数千美元到数百万美元左右。除了上述实现功能外,分布式探测器还能用来收集和分析 SNMP 和 RMON 数据,以全面了解网络情況。

  手提式协议分析器的主要供给商有:Network General 公司、Agilent Technologies 公司、Wildpackets 公司和 Javvin Technologies 公司等;分布式协议分析器的主要供给商有:Network General 公司、Netscout 公司等。

  此外,网络协议分析器(Network Protocol Analyzer)还被称为网络嗅探器(Sniffer)、数据包分析器(Packet Analyzer)、网络嗅听器(Network Sniffing Tool)、网络分析器(Network Analyzer)等。

  佳文的数据包分析器与其它供给商的协议分析器之比较:


性 能 佳文数据包分析器 Network General
嗅探器基本型
(Sniffer Basic)
Wildpackets Etherpeek 捕捉包 Ethernet 10/100 Ethernet 10/100 Ethernet 10/100 分 析 协议分析和重建应用程序信息 简单协议分析、不包括专家协议分析(除非嗅探器专用版本 Sniffer Pro) 简单协议分析、不包括专家协议分析(除非 Etherpeek NX 版本) 协议分析范围 所有 TCP/IP 协议 TCP/IP 协议及一些主要协议 TCP/IP 协议及其它一些主要协议 过 滤 是 是 是 使 用 30分钟自学 需要供给商一个星期的培训 需要供给商三天的培训 价 格 4900 元 大於 5万元 大于 一万元 记 录 任何时候的日志文件 任何时候的日志文件 任何时候的日志文件
相关协议 Sniffer、Packet Analyzer、Packet Analysis 组织来源 ; 相关链接 http://www.javvin.com/packet.Html:Packet Analyzer